But a book that powerful isn't safe with Simon for long. Before he knows it, he is being pursued by evil forces bent on gaining control of the formulas. And they'll do anything to retrieve them. Now, Simon and his friends must use their wits and the magic of science in a galactic battle for the book, and the future of the universe, in this funny, fast-paced science fiction adventure from first-time author Michael Reisman.

Lots of curriculum here, physics. - Rating: 3 out of 5 stars3/5Simon, Owen and Alyson acquire magical powers related to science and how the universe works (Simon can control gravity, Owen velocity and Alyson harnesses electricity). Their new abilities and resulting disasters attract the attention of the Union, a group of members who make sure the universe runs smoothly. A page out of the HP canon but with an edge of sarcastic (and sometimes corny) humor.
